//! Serve the Ember.js frontend HTML
//!
//! Paths intended for the inner `api_handler` are passed along to the remaining middleware layers
//! as normal. Requests not intended for the backend will be served HTML to boot the Ember.js
//! frontend.
//!
//! For now, there is an additional check to see if the `Accept` header contains "html". This is
//! likely to be removed in the future.
use std::borrow::Cow;
use std::ops::Not;
use std::sync::{Arc, LazyLock, OnceLock};
use axum::extract::Request;
use axum::middleware::Next;
use axum::response::{IntoResponse, Response};
use futures_util::FutureExt;
use futures_util::future::{BoxFuture, Shared};
use http::{HeaderMap, HeaderValue, Method, StatusCode, header};
use url::Url;
use crate::app::AppState;
const OG_IMAGE_FALLBACK_URL: &str = "https://crates.io/assets/og-image.png";
const INDEX_TEMPLATE_NAME: &str = "index_html";
const PATH_PREFIX_CRATES: &str = "/crates/";
/// The [`Shared`] allows for multiple tasks to wait on a single future, [`BoxFuture`] allows
/// us to name the type in the declaration of static variables, and the [`Arc`] ensures
/// the [`minijinja::Environment`] doesn't get cloned each request.
type TemplateEnvFut = Shared<BoxFuture<'static, Arc<minijinja::Environment<'static>>>>;
type TemplateCache = moka::future::Cache<Cow<'static, str>, String>;
/// Initialize [`minijinja::Environment`] given the index.html file at `dist/index.html`.
/// This should only be done once as it will load said file from persistent storage.
async fn init_template_env() -> Arc<minijinja::Environment<'static>> {
let template_j2 = tokio::fs::read_to_string("dist/index.html")
.await
.expect("Error loading dist/index.html template. Is the frontend package built yet?");
let mut env = minijinja::Environment::empty();
env.add_template_owned(INDEX_TEMPLATE_NAME, template_j2)
.expect("Error loading template");
Arc::new(env)
}
/// Initialize the [`moka::future::Cache`] used to cache the rendered HTML.
fn init_html_cache(max_capacity: u64) -> TemplateCache {
moka::future::CacheBuilder::new(max_capacity)
.name("rendered_index_html")
.build()
}
pub async fn serve_html(state: AppState, request: Request, next: Next) -> Response {
static TEMPLATE_ENV: LazyLock<TemplateEnvFut> =
LazyLock::new(|| init_template_env().boxed().shared());
static RENDERED_HTML_CACHE: OnceLock<TemplateCache> = OnceLock::new();
let path = &request.uri().path();
// The "/git/" prefix is only used in development (when within a docker container)
if path.starts_with("/api/") || path.starts_with("/git/") {
next.run(request).await
} else if request
.headers()
.get_all(header::ACCEPT)
.iter()
.any(|val| val.to_str().unwrap_or_default().contains("html"))
{
if !matches!(*request.method(), Method::HEAD | Method::GET) {
let headers =
HeaderMap::from_iter([(header::ALLOW, HeaderValue::from_static("GET,HEAD"))]);
return (StatusCode::METHOD_NOT_ALLOWED, headers).into_response();
}
// `state.config.og_image_base_url` will always be `Some` as that's required
// if `state.config.serve_html` is `true`, and otherwise this
// middleware won't be executed; see `crate::middleware::apply_axum_middleware`.
let og_image_url = generate_og_image_url(path, state.config.og_image_base_url.as_ref())
.map(|url| Cow::Owned(url.to_string()))
.unwrap_or(Cow::Borrowed(OG_IMAGE_FALLBACK_URL));
// Fetch the HTML from cache given `og_image_url` as key or render it
let html_cache = RENDERED_HTML_CACHE
.get_or_init(|| init_html_cache(state.config.html_render_cache_max_capacity));
let render_result = html_cache
.entry_by_ref(&og_image_url)
.or_try_insert_with::<_, minijinja::Error>(async {
// `LazyLock::deref` blocks as long as its initializer is running in another thread.
// Note that this won't take long, as the constructed Futures are not awaited
// during initialization.
let template_env = &*TEMPLATE_ENV;
// Render the HTML given the OG image URL
let env = template_env.clone().await;
let html = env
.get_template(INDEX_TEMPLATE_NAME)?
.render(minijinja::context! { og_image_url})?;
Ok(html)
})
.await;
match render_result {
Ok(entry) => {
// Serve static Ember page to bootstrap the frontend
axum::response::Html(entry.into_value()).into_response()
}
Err(err) => {
tracing::error!("Error rendering HTML: {:?}", err);
StatusCode::INTERNAL_SERVER_ERROR.into_response()
}
}
} else {
// Return a 404 to crawlers that don't send `Accept: text/hml`.
// This is to preserve legacy behavior and will likely change.
// Most of these crawlers probably won't execute our frontend JS anyway, but
// it would be nice to bootstrap the app for crawlers that do execute JS.
StatusCode::NOT_FOUND.into_response()
}
}
/// Extract the crate name from the path, by stripping [`PATH_PREFIX_CRATES`]
/// prefix, and returning the firsts path segment from the result.
/// Returns `None` if the path was not prefixed with [`PATH_PREFIX_CRATES`].
fn extract_crate_name(path: &str) -> Option<&str> {
let suffix = path.strip_prefix(PATH_PREFIX_CRATES)?;
let len = suffix.find('/').unwrap_or(suffix.len());
let krate = &suffix[..len];
krate.is_empty().not().then_some(krate)
}
/// Come up with an Open Graph image URL. In case a crate page is requested,
/// we use the crate's name as extracted from the request path and the OG image
/// base URL from config to generate one, otherwise we use the fallback image.
fn generate_og_image_url(path: &str, og_image_base_url: Option<&Url>) -> Option<Url> {
let og_image_base_url = og_image_base_url?;
let krate = extract_crate_name(path)?;
let filename = format!("{krate}.png");
og_image_base_url.join(&filename).ok()
}
#[cfg(test)]
mod tests {
use googletest::{assert_that, prelude::eq};
use url::Url;
use crate::middleware::ember_html::{extract_crate_name, generate_og_image_url};
#[test]
fn test_extract_crate_name() {
const PATHS: &[(&str, Option<&str>)] = &[
("/crates/tokio", Some("tokio")),
("/crates/tokio/versions", Some("tokio")),
("/crates/tokio/", Some("tokio")),
("/", None),
("/crates", None),
("/crates/", None),
("/dashboard/", None),
("/settings/profile", None),
];
for (path, expected) in PATHS.iter().copied() {
assert_that!(extract_crate_name(path), eq(expected));
}
}
#[test]
fn test_generate_og_image_url() {
const PATHS: &[(&str, Option<&str>)] = &[
("/crates/tokio", Some("http://localhost:3000/og/tokio.png")),
(
"/crates/tokio/versions",
Some("http://localhost:3000/og/tokio.png"),
),
("/crates/tokio/", Some("http://localhost:3000/og/tokio.png")),
("/", None),
("/crates", None),
("/crates/", None),
("/dashboard/", None),
("/settings/profile", None),
];
let og_image_base_url: Url = "http://localhost:3000/og/".parse().unwrap();
let og_image_base_url = Some(&og_image_base_url);
for (path, expected) in PATHS.iter() {
assert_eq!(
generate_og_image_url(path, og_image_base_url),
expected.map(|url| Url::parse(url).unwrap())
);
}
}
}
